1. What is Trend On Rent?

Trend On Rent is a fashion rental service that operates in the clothing and luxury accessories sector. It provides premium designer apparel, including Lehengas, sarees, gowns, and jewellery, on a rental basis for events such as weddings, corporate gatherings, and festive celebrations. The franchise falls under the clothing retail and fashion rental category, targeting individuals who want high-quality fashion without ownership commitments.

The Business Concept

Trend On Rent allows consumers to rent high-end fashion pieces instead of purchasing them outright. The model emphasizes accessibility, convenience, and affordability. Franchise outlets serve as localized pickup and service points while leveraging a central operations system for inventory management, garment care, and delivery logistics.

2. How the Business Operates

  • Customers browse collections via the website or mobile app.
  • Selected items are delivered directly to the customer and collected after use.
  • Garments are cleaned, pressed, and inspected before the next rental cycle.
  • Revenue is generated through rental fees, with loyalty programs incentivizing repeat usage.
  • Franchise outlets coordinate local delivery, returns, and customer service under central guidance.

4. How the Franchise Model Works

  • Franchisees operate a service hub for local customers.
  • Brand oversees inventory, quality control, cleaning, and delivery operations.
  • Franchisees manage customer interaction, local logistics, and basic store operations.
  • The outlet integrates with the brand’s central digital platform to streamline bookings and returns.

8. Revenue Model and ROI Factors

  • Revenue comes from rental fees charged per item, with additional income from accessory rentals and loyalty program engagement.
  • Repeat customers and high-demand events drive sustained cash flow.
  • Operational costs are minimized through centralized inventory, cleaning, and delivery management.
  • Expected payback period is 1–2 years, depending on local demand and event frequency.
